Abstract

ABSTRACT Given the important ecological role played by social wasps and the fact that parasitism is the main cause of mortality in the early stages of development of these wasps, it is of paramount importance to understand the ecological relationships between hosts and parasitoids. Therefore, the present study presents information on the sex ratio of Elasmus polistis for four Neotropical social wasps hosts, an update list of sixteen known host species of this parasitoid with geographic distribution. These results contributed for to two new Polistes species hosts, and for the first time in colonies of the genus Mischocyttarus.
